**Release checklist — TideTrack widget v4.2**

Hey plugin folks: before you ship anything that embeds the TideTrack tide-table widget, double-check that your theme overrides don't clobber the high/low markers — Harborline's default CSS changed this cycle. Run the sample harbor dataset (Port Melwick) and eyeball the neap-tide rows. Once everything renders clean, grab the build token printed below and paste it into your submission form.

session token of tafof-fajeg = htk21_50e77b6fa1486a203a315

From: T. Malverne, outgoing Commercial Director
To: I. Quashie, incoming

On large-deal discounting: current policy caps standard discounts at 12% for orders above 500 units of the Aldercrest range. Anything beyond requires joint sign-off from Commercial and Finance, documented in the deal register. Two pending exceptions — the Norbeck and Tillary accounts — await your review. Please hold the line on the cap until the pricing study concludes. Context for that study follows directly below.

internal memo for kajep-tawip: The renewal with Holaelix Group closes at $10 million a year, 5 percent below the last contract. Project Wenael slips by two quarters because of the tooling delay.

Subject: DR drill Friday — bloom filter heads-up

Hi folks — Friday we're running the disaster-recovery drill for Pebblecache. The bloom filter that fronts the Tarnstone key-value store will be rebuilt from scratch, so expect false-negative weirdness for an hour. Future maintainers: the rebuild job needs the sealed config unlocked first. The recovery passphrase you'll need is right below.

unlock words, bawef-kahap: sorax-sorir-quenys-aldok

Runbook: account recovery for Keyturn, our secrets-rotation utility. New folks: if a rotation job fails mid-run, the operator account may auto-lock to prevent partial writes. First, confirm the job state is "halted" in the Keyturn dashboard, then request a recovery session from the on-call lead. The recovery flow prompts for the team passphrase before re-enabling rotation; never paste it into chat. For the current cycle, the passphrase is:

vault phrase of fajef-yaduf = zorox-gorael-oliael-sorax-ulador-sorius